Securing Spring applications with Hashicorp Vault

Jan Dittberner - T-Systems Multimedia Solutions GmbH

The talk will show how to secure application credentials, key material and certificates for Spring applications using Hashicorp vault and the excellent Spring Cloud Vault integration. I will show Vault authentication using tokens and application roles, how to use Vault's database backends for dynamic database credentials, how to use the PKI backend for dynamically generated TLS certificates and how to use the generic secret backend for other application credentials.